7.2 What Is the count clock of the timebase counter?
The count clock is a base clock. Refer to
7.3 How to operate the timebase timer?
The timebase timer is always operating. (Setting is unnecessary.)
However, to use interval interrupt, interrupt setting is required.
7.4 How is the timebase timer (=timebase counter) operation stopped?
It cannot be stopped.
7.5 How is the timebase counter (=timebase timer) cleared?

The interrupt request flag (TBCR.TBIF) cannot automatically be cleared. As a result, clear it by the software
before returning from an interrupt service. (Write "0" in the interrupt request flag (TBIF).)
